UPDATE: Attacker in Afghan Uniform Kills 2 NATO Troops

NATO official says the 2 service members shot dead in Afghanistan were British soldiers.

NATO spokesman Maj. Jason Waggoner says the attack happened Monday morning in southern Afghanistan. He says a man in an Afghan army uniform killed two service members and the gunman was shot dead. He declined to provide further details.

A Western official in southern Afghanistan confirmed that the incident happened at a base in Lashkar Gah, Helmand province, but declined to give further details. The official spoke on condition of anonymity because the information had not been officially released.
